The F110-GE-400 engines are much more fuel efficient and give the F-14A(PLUS) sixty percent more range, 33 percent more time on station and a 61 percent … Web12 Jan 2024 · TF30-P-100 Redesigned engine, 14,560 lbf (64.77 kN) thrust, 25,100 lbf (111.65 kN) with afterburner, powered the F-111F. TF30-P-103 Redesignated -3 upgraded with -100 components under the Pacer 30 program, 9,800 lbf (43.59 kN) thrust, 18,500 lbf (82.29 kN) with afterburner. WebF-111A/E, two Pratt & Whitney TF30-P103 turbofans. Thrust: F-111A/E, 18,500 pounds (8,325 kilograms) each with afterburners; F-111D, 19,600 pounds (8,820 kilograms) with afterburners; F-111F, 25,000 pounds (11,250 kilograms) with afterburners. Length: 73 feet, 6 inches (22.0 meters). Height: 17 feet, 1 1/2 inches (5.13 meters).
